Calculate Your Home’s Cooling Load

Cooling load isn’t just about square footage. It’s about how much heat your home gains from the sun, appliances, and even people. A professional Manual J calculation is the gold standard for determining your home’s cooling needs. This calculation considers:

  • Square footage and ceiling height
  • Insulation levels in walls, attic, and floors
  • Window size, type, and orientation
  • Number of occupants
  • Appliance heat output (oven, dryer, etc.)

Tip: Don’t rely on online calculators. They’re too generic. Hire an HVAC pro to perform a Manual J. It costs $200–$500, but it’s worth every penny. Consider Ductwork Condition

If you’re adding central air to a home with existing ducts (like a furnace system), inspect them first. Leaky, undersized, or poorly insulated ducts can waste 20–30% of your cooling. Look for:

  • Visible gaps or loose connections
  • Kinks or dents in metal ducts
  • Ducts running through unconditioned spaces (attics, crawl spaces) without insulation

Evaluate Your Home’s Airflow

Central AC relies on balanced airflow. If your home has poor ventilation or blocked vents, even the best system won’t perform. Check:

  • Are vents unobstructed by furniture or rugs?
  • Do all rooms have supply and return vents?
  • Is the return air path clear (no blocked hallways or closed doors)?

Pro tip: Use a smoke pencil or incense stick near vents. If the smoke doesn’t move, there’s an airflow issue. Fixing these small things can improve efficiency by 10–15%.

Understand SEER and EER Ratings

SEER (Seasonal Energy Efficiency Ratio) and EER (Energy Efficiency Ratio) measure how efficiently your AC uses electricity. Higher numbers = better efficiency.

  • SEER: Measures efficiency over a full cooling season. Minimum is 13–14 (varies by state). Look for 16+ for better savings.
  • EER: Measures efficiency at peak heat (95°F). Crucial for hot climates. Aim for 12+.

Example: A 16 SEER unit costs $500–$1,000 more than a 14 SEER but can save $200–$400/year in energy. In a hot climate, that pays off in 3–5 years.

Size Matters (But Not How You Think)

Oversized or undersized units cause problems:

  • Oversized: Cools too fast, doesn’t remove humidity (leaves air clammy), short-cycles (wears out parts).
  • Undersized: Runs constantly, can’t keep up, high energy bills.

Rule of thumb: A properly sized unit should run 70–80% of the time on a hot day. If it’s on/off every 10 minutes, it’s too big.

Single-Stage vs. Variable-Speed Compressors

Most budget units have single-stage compressors: They run at 100% or off. Premium models have variable-speed compressors that adjust output to match demand.

  • Single-stage: Cheaper upfront, noisier, less efficient.
  • Variable-speed: Quieter, more efficient (saves 15–30% energy), better humidity control.

The Installation Process: What to Expect

Installation day can feel overwhelming. Here’s what a proper central air conditioner installation should look like—and red flags to watch for.

Day 1: Prep and Ductwork

The crew should:

  • Inspect and seal ducts (use mastic or foil tape, not duct tape).
  • Install a new air handler (if needed) in the attic, basement, or closet.
  • Run refrigerant lines and electrical wiring.

Watch for: Duct tape on ducts (it fails in months), lines not secured, or wiring not in conduit.

Day 2: Outdoor Unit and Refrigerant

The condenser (outdoor unit) is placed on a level pad, 2–3 feet from walls. The installer should:

  • Vacuum refrigerant lines to remove air/moisture.
  • Charge refrigerant precisely (using gauges and calculations, not ‘feel’).
  • Test for leaks with nitrogen pressure.

Red flag: If they say, “We’ll add refrigerant after it runs,” walk away. Proper charge is set during installation.

Day 3: System Startup and Calibration

This is the most technical part. The installer should:

  • Measure airflow at vents (should be 350–400 CFM per ton).
  • Check refrigerant pressure and temperature.
  • Calibrate the thermostat and test all modes (cool, heat, fan).

Post-Installation: Maintenance and Efficiency

Installation isn’t the end. Proper maintenance keeps your system running smoothly for 15–20 years.

Schedule Regular Tune-Ups

Annual maintenance prevents 80% of breakdowns. A pro should:

  • Clean coils and check refrigerant.
  • Lubricate motors and check belts.
  • Inspect electrical connections.

Cost: $75–$200/year. Cheaper than a $1,500 compressor replacement.

DIY Maintenance You Can Do

You can handle these monthly:

  • Replace filters: Every 1–3 months (check monthly).
  • Clear debris from outdoor unit: Keep 2 feet clear of leaves, grass.
  • Check thermostat settings: Use 78°F when home, 82°F+ when away.

Cost Breakdown and ROI Table

Here’s what you can expect to pay for a quality central air conditioner installation:

Component Cost Range Notes
Unit (3-ton, 16 SEER) $3,000–$5,000 Variable-speed costs 20–30% more
Labor $1,500–$3,000 Includes permits, refrigerant, electrical
Ductwork (if needed) $1,000–$5,000 Sealing: $200–$500; full replacement: $5,000+
Permits/Fees $100–$500 Required in most areas
Total $5,600–$13,500 Average: $8,000–$10,000

ROI Tip: In a hot climate, a high-efficiency unit can pay for itself in 5–8 years. In milder areas, it may take 10–12 years. But you’ll enjoy better comfort and lower bills every summer.

Frequently Asked Questions

What is the average cost of central air conditioner installation?

The cost of central air conditioner installation typically ranges from $3,000 to $7,000, depending on the unit size, efficiency rating, and labor complexity. Factors like ductwork modifications or upgrading electrical systems can also impact the final price.

How long does a central air conditioner installation take?

Most installations take 1-3 days, depending on the complexity of your home’s ductwork and electrical setup. A straightforward replacement with existing infrastructure may be completed in a single day.

Do I need a permit for central air conditioner installation?

Yes, most local building codes require a permit for HVAC installations to ensure compliance with safety standards. A licensed contractor will handle the permitting process and schedule inspections.

What size central air conditioner do I need for my home?

Proper sizing depends on your home’s square footage, insulation, and climate. An HVAC professional will perform a load calculation to recommend the right tonnage for efficient cooling.

Can I install a central air conditioner myself?

DIY installation is not recommended due to technical requirements like refrigerant handling, electrical connections, and ductwork sealing. Professional installation ensures safety, efficiency, and warranty compliance.

What are the signs I need a new central air conditioner installation?

Frequent breakdowns, rising energy bills, uneven cooling, or a system older than 10-15 years may signal it’s time for a replacement. A professional evaluation can confirm if a new installation is necessary.
